Transaction 86dd056907bef4bdac601200be86df9313546dc592043b58c42410d4a89b7583
1 Input
1 Output
-
86dd056907bef4bdac601200be86df9313546dc592043b58c42410d4a89b7583:0
- value
- 162725
- script pubkey
- OP_0 OP_PUSHBYTES_20 30f0bce2117d3e4bfef4a6a7d7a0d256bdb3a553
- address
- bc1qxrctecs305lyhlh556na0gxj267m8f2n0ha8es